OverviewAlcoholism: the Facts deals with all the aspects of the world's number one drug problem. Primarily a book for those with alcohol problems and for those who share their lives, it is written in a clear, lively style, and discusses all the social, psychological, and medical aspects of alcohol problems. Since the first edition of this book an enormous amount of research has been conducted into alcholism, and Professor Goodwin explains straighforwardly what the results of this research mean, and how to go about getting help for yourself, or a relative or friend. This book is intended for people with drink problems, alcoholics, and their families; GPs. Full Product DetailsAuthor: Donald W.
